news 2026/4/17 16:38:15

1小时快速原型:用IDEA+Claude开发天气小程序

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
1小时快速原型:用IDEA+Claude开发天气小程序

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个天气查询小程序原型,要求:1. 调用公开天气API 2. 实现城市搜索 3. 显示当前天气和预报 4. 响应式UI设计。使用Java+Spring Boot+Vue,全程使用IDEA集成Claude辅助开发,记录从零开始到部署上线的完整过程,重点展示快速原型开发技巧。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近尝试用IDEA集成Claude开发了一个天气小程序,整个过程比想象中顺利很多。作为一个Java开发者,这次体验让我深刻感受到AI辅助开发在快速原型方面的优势。下面分享具体实现过程和一些实用技巧。

  1. 项目初始化与基础搭建 在IDEA中新建Spring Boot项目时,Claude直接帮我生成了包含Web和Vue.js依赖的pom.xml配置。它会根据自然语言描述自动补全基础代码结构,比如自动创建了主启动类和静态资源目录。这个步骤比手动配置节省了至少15分钟。

  2. API对接与数据处理 调用公开天气API时,Claude不仅推荐了可靠的免费API服务,还生成了完整的RestTemplate调用代码。特别实用的是它自动处理了以下细节:

  • 参数拼接和URL编码
  • JSON响应到Java对象的映射
  • 异常处理逻辑
  • 缓存策略建议
  1. 前端组件开发 Vue部分通过问答式交互快速成型。告诉Claude需求后:
  • 自动生成带搜索框和天气卡片的基础模板
  • 提供响应式布局的CSS方案
  • 给出axios调用后端的示例
  • 甚至建议了加载动画的实现方式
  1. 前后端联调技巧 Claude帮忙定位了几个常见问题:
  • 跨域问题的解决方案
  • 日期格式转换异常
  • 空数据时的UI处理
  • 移动端适配建议
  1. 性能优化点 在基础功能完成后,Claude还给出了实用优化建议:
  • API调用频率控制
  • 本地缓存实现
  • 错误重试机制
  • 首屏加载优化

整个开发过程大约用了50分钟核心编码时间,加上测试和微调总共1小时左右完成。最惊喜的是部署环节,直接把项目导入InsCode(快马)平台后,点几下就完成了部署上线,完全不需要操心服务器配置。平台的内置预览功能还能随时查看效果,特别适合快速验证原型。

这种开发模式最大的优势是:当你有明确需求但不确定具体实现时,AI能立即给出可运行的基础代码,省去了大量查文档和试错的时间。对于需要快速验证想法的场景,IDEA+Claude的组合确实能带来质的效率提升。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个天气查询小程序原型,要求:1. 调用公开天气API 2. 实现城市搜索 3. 显示当前天气和预报 4. 响应式UI设计。使用Java+Spring Boot+Vue,全程使用IDEA集成Claude辅助开发,记录从零开始到部署上线的完整过程,重点展示快速原型开发技巧。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/15 1:15:03

对比传统开发:MG51.TY浏览器扩展开发效率提升300%

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 生成一个效率对比演示项目:左侧显示传统方式手写的浏览器扩展代码(实现书签管理功能),右侧展示AI生成的同等功能代码。要求包含&…

作者头像 李华
网站建设 2026/4/17 18:41:31

5个jQuery实战案例:提升你的Web开发效率

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个jQuery案例展示平台,包含:1. 5个典型应用场景的完整实现(表单验证、轮播图、动态内容加载、动画效果、响应式菜单)&#xf…

作者头像 李华
网站建设 2026/4/8 13:31:51

学生党福音:有限资源下实现大模型实验的方法

学生党福音:有限资源下实现大模型实验的方法 1. 引言:为什么学生也能玩转大模型? 很多人觉得,微调一个70亿参数的大语言模型(LLM)是实验室、大公司才能做的事——需要多卡A100、上百GB显存、专业团队支持…

作者头像 李华
网站建设 2026/4/17 19:24:45

如何用VSCode Snippets将编码时间缩短70%?

第一章:VSCode Snippets的核心价值与应用场景Visual Studio Code(VSCode)作为当前最受欢迎的代码编辑器之一,其强大的可扩展性极大提升了开发效率。其中,Snippets(代码片段)功能允许开发者定义可…

作者头像 李华
网站建设 2026/4/15 20:53:17

launch.json配置踩坑实录,90%开发者都忽略的C++调试细节

第一章:launch.json配置踩坑实录,90%开发者都忽略的C调试细节在使用 Visual Studio Code 调试 C 程序时,launch.json 文件是核心配置文件。许多开发者仅复制模板配置,却忽略了关键字段的实际含义,导致断点失效、程序无…

作者头像 李华
网站建设 2026/4/11 17:47:58

用XINFERENCE快速验证AI创意:48小时从想法到产品

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个快速原型开发模板,功能:1.预集成常见模型 2.自动化部署流水线 3.可配置参数界面 4.基础监控 5.一键扩展。模板应支持开发者快速导入自定义模型&…

作者头像 李华